Single-use aerial platform for remote entry creation

The Sky-Hero by Axon Loki MkII Breaching Drone is an airborne device designed to create access where traditional tools are unsafe or ineffective. Engineered for high-risk or otherwise inaccessible entry points, it provides tactical teams with the ability to establish safe access with precision while maintaining a protective standoff. With wireless, encrypted activation that keeps personnel inside the safety perimeter, precise aerial placement that improves first-pass success, and directional mounting that focuses effects, this Loki MkII drone variant delivers controlled results. Multi-layer safety interlocks and a disciplined arming sequence reduce errors and give operators confidence under pressure.

Wireless charge activation

Initiate remote breaching operations from a safe standoff using a secure, encrypted connection to the GCS MkII or the remote initiation device.

Multi-layered safety

The system builds confidence to commit by combining mechanical, electronic, and firmware safeguards with redundant interlocks and a deliberate and controlled three-button arming sequence to help prevent unintended initiation.

Two mounting options

Top and rear mounting options allow optimal charge placement for controlled effects and reduced unintended effects.

Role separation

For operational focus, the dedicated remote activation unit decouples flight control from charge detonation.

Secure connectivity

Providing a resilient control link, the AES‑256 encrypted communications help prevent interference or unauthorized signals between the Ground Control Station/Remote Activation Device and the drone.

Swift efficiency

The system delivers lightning-fast, remote-controlled breaches, cutting exposure time to danger.

Specifications


Breaching Drone


Average Speed

20 kt [10 m/s]


Flight Endurance

15 min


Stationary Operation Endurance

200 min


Range Line of Sight

1 mi [1,6 km]


Range No Line of Sight

164 yd [150 m]


Weight W/O Battery

0.83 lb [380 g]


Charge Capacity

Up to 0.33 lb [150 g] breaching charge


Charge Mounting Options

Top or rear breaching charge placement


OPS Temperature Range

-4 to 122 degrees F [-20 to 50 degrees C]


Encryption

AES-256


Transmission Frequencies

C&C: 868/915 MHz, A/V: 5.8 GHz


Power Source

LiPo3S 2400 mAh [replaceable in <15 seconds]


Basic Equipment

6-axis IMU, Barometer, Sonar, Optical Flow, EO/IR Camera, HD Mic, 4x IR LEDs


Remote Activation Device


Form Factor

Compact, ruggedized handheld unit, designed for one-handed operation


Endurance

270 min - not connected to the Ground Control Station (GCS) via a wired connection

150 min - connected to the Ground Control Station (GCS) via a wired connection


Power Source

2x Duracell CR123 High-Power 3V Lithium Battery


End-To-End Actuation Latency

<150 ms


Link Type

Encrypted communication channel with bi-directional confirmation


Device Security

AES-256 encryption for all transmitted commands

Unique device pairing to prevent unauthorized triggering


OPS Temperature Range

-4 to 122 degrees F [-20 to 50 degrees C]
